Ivory Coast President Ouattara Hints at Fourth Term
Ivory Coast President Alassane Ouattara, 83, has hinted at a potential fourth term in the upcoming 2025 election, despite previous indications of retirement. In a recent speech to diplomats in Abidjan, he expressed his good health and eagerness to serve, adding that his decision may depend on whether his political rivals withdraw from the scene. This comes after the ruling Rally of Houphouëtists for Democracy and Peace party informally signaled support for his candidacy. Ouattara was re-elected in a controversial third term in 2020, and his possible continuation in office raises questions about the political future of Ivory Coast, particularly amid ongoing tensions following past elections. The formal nomination process for the 2025 election is still pending, adding uncertainty to the political climate.
